Job description

Be a Critical Link in Justice! Evidence Technician Opportunity

The Charleston County Sheriff's Office is seeking a meticulous and highly organized Evidence Technician (Temporary) to join our Criminal Investigations Division. This vital role provides essential administrative and technical support to the Paralegal, ensuring the integrity of investigations through careful evidence management. As an integral part of our team, you’ll be responsible for managing the evidence compound, tracking seized property, facilitating transfers, and utilizing digital tools to maintain a secure chain of custody.


HOURLY RANGE: $22.68 - $26.18


This position requires approximately 20 hours per week. The assigned workload and hours may be adjusted as needed to meet agency requirements. Works hours shall be Monday through Thursday from 8:00 to 3:00 pm, as determined by the Supervisor.


THIS IS A TEMPORARY POSITION AND THERE ARE NO BENEFITS ASSOCIATED WITH THIS TEMPORARY POSITION.


APPLICATION DEADLINE: SUNDAY, AUGUST 30, 2026.


What You'll Do:
  • Meticulously log seized property and maintain accurate records.
  • Manage vehicle storage and disposal through the GovDeals platform.
  • Contribute to maintaining a secure environment for vital evidence.
  • Utilize computer systems to track and document all processes.
What We're Looking For:

A detail-oriented individual with strong organizational skills, a commitment to accuracy, and the ability to handle sensitive information with discretion. Must be comfortable with computer systems and possess excellent communication skills.

QUALIFICATIONS:
  1. U.S. Citizen
  2. Must have a High School Diploma or GED
  3. Honorably discharged from the military (if applicable).
  4. Have no pending cases or criminal felony convictions (misdemeanors may require expungement).
  5. No THC or Marijuana use within 365 days; some drugs are automatic disqualifiers.
  6. No student loans in defaultstatus.
  7. Must be able to demonstrate familiarity with Microsoft 365.
  8. The Nelson-Denny Reading Test, a two-phase background investigation, a credit check, a psychological examination/evaluation, a polygraph examination, an oral interview, and upon an offer of employment, a pre-employment physical examination will be required.
  9. Must possess a valid SC Driver’s license or ability to obtain one prior to hire and meet the requirements of the County’s motor vehicle policy.
